4.12.1 Example for Output Scale and Offset
You want to send 4-20 mA output for 0 to 14 pH value (default). The meter has 0.01 pH
resolution. Complete the following steps:
1.
Press the
MENU
button until the meter shows “
OT.S.O
”.
2.
Press the
T/mV
button. The meter shows “
RD 1
” (Read 1).
3.
Press the
T/mV
button again to show the existing value.
4.
Change the value of “
RD 1
” to 00.00 by pressing the
/pH
and
T/mV
and
buttons.
5.
Press the
MENU
button to store your selection. The meter shows “
OUT.1
”
(Output 1).
6.
Press the
T/mV
button again to show the existing value.
7.
Change the value of “
OUT.1
” to 04.00 by pressing the
/pH
and
T/mV
and
buttons.
8.
Press the
MENU
button to store your selection. The meter shows “
RD 2
” (Read 2).
9
Press the
T/mV
button to show the existing value.
10.
Change the value of “
RD 2
” to 14.00 by pressing the
/pH
and
T/mV
buttons.
11.
Press the
MENU
button to store your selection. The meter shows “
OUT.2
”
(Output 2).
12.
Press the
T/mV
button to show the existing value.
13.
Change the value of “
OUT.2
” to 20.00 by pressing the
/pH
and
T/mV
buttons.
14.
Press the
MENU
button to store your selection. The meter shows “
STRD
”.
